Local excitation-lateral inhibition interaction yields wave instabilities in spatial systems involving finite propagation delay
Abstract
The work studies wave activity in spatial systems, which exhibit nonlocal spatial interactions at the presence of a finite propagation speed. We find analytically propagation delay-induced wave instabilities for various local excitatory and lateral inhibitory spatial interactions. The final numerical simulation confirms the analytical results.
